Documented effects: Stress relief and cortisol regulation; Sleep quality and relaxation; Anxiety reduction and mood support; Neuroprotection and cognitive support. Reduces stress and helps regulate cortisol levels
The common daily range is 200-800mg. By goal — stress cortisol support: 200-800mg daily; sleep support: 200-400mg before bedtime; anxiety mood support: 200-600mg daily; neuroprotection: 200-400mg daily.
Evening with meals. First effects are typically reported within 30-60 minutes for acute calming, 2-6 weeks for stress regulation.
At excessive doses: Generally safe with some considerations:, Drowsiness and sedation with high doses, Mild blood pressure effects, Digestive upset (rare), Good overall safety profile. Safety rating at normal doses is 7 out of 10.
